From Clomid to Femara

Hello everyone,

I hope you are all preparing for Halloween or at least enjoying the colors of the Fall. The temperature is still warm ish during the day so we have not pulled out the heavy covers and sweaters yet. I had blood drawn 2X last week as nd my results finally came yesterday. I met with the RE that told me that my FSH and estrogen levels are somewhat normal. I have good count of eggs. We did an internal ultrasounds and of course we found some little cyst, my uterus lining is a little thick and my ovaries looked good. We discussed about my weight loss journey and he told me to keep at it. He even recommended Weight Watchers. I don t know if i will subscribe. I tried Nurtisystem before and not much change happened. But i am still doing cardio, yoga and swimming . I think I just need to reassess my nutrition and things will be alright. I can lose the weight. We all can.

We also talked about getting back on Metformin, Provera for my periods to come and a new subscription of Frmara (Letrozole). He took the time to type down all the instructions and to use clear blue for the OPKs. I am very excited with getting back on tract with a Doctor that actually shows care and follows up. Such an amazing feeling. My husband also did his semen analysis and everything looks pretty well. Just a slight hiccup for the morphology. But the Doctor will tell us morec about that I think. Anyway, overall, great following so far and i am hoping for a Thanksgiving or Christmass pregnancy. If I conceive and hopefully i will , in the next following months, I should be due by the time my brother will be back from deployment. That would be an amazing welcome news.
